The short answer is no, you cannot reliably play Forza Horizon 3 with only 4GB of RAM. While technically, it might start on a system with 4GB, the experience will be severely hampered by constant stuttering, extremely low frame rates, and potentially crashing. The minimum system requirements specified by the developers, Playground Games, clearly state that 8GB of RAM is required to play Forza Horizon 3. This requirement is crucial for the game to run smoothly and provide an enjoyable experience. Trying to force the game to run with insufficient RAM will almost certainly lead to frustration and an unplayable game.
Understanding RAM and Its Impact on Gaming
What is RAM and Why is it Important for Gaming?
RAM, or Random Access Memory, acts as your computer’s short-term memory. It stores the data that your CPU needs to access quickly. When you launch a game like Forza Horizon 3, the game’s textures, models, and other assets are loaded into RAM. The more RAM you have, the more data your computer can store, allowing for faster access and smoother gameplay.
How Does Insufficient RAM Affect Game Performance?
When you don’t have enough RAM, your system resorts to using your hard drive or SSD as virtual memory. This process is significantly slower than accessing RAM, leading to:
- Stuttering: The game will periodically freeze or skip frames as it struggles to load data from the slower storage device.
- Low Frame Rates: The number of frames displayed per second will be drastically reduced, resulting in choppy and unresponsive gameplay.
- Long Loading Times: Loading screens will take significantly longer as data is transferred between the hard drive and CPU.
- Crashing: The game may crash frequently due to memory errors and instability.
Forza Horizon 3, with its large open world and detailed graphics, demands a substantial amount of RAM. 4GB simply isn’t enough to handle the game’s memory requirements.
Beyond RAM: Other System Requirements
Even if you manage to get the game running with 4GB of RAM (which is highly unlikely to be a pleasant experience), you also need to consider other system requirements:
- CPU: The minimum required CPU is an Intel Core i5-3570 or an AMD FX-6350. A weaker CPU will further bottleneck performance.
- GPU: The minimum required GPU is an NVIDIA GeForce GTX 750 Ti or an AMD Radeon R7 250X. A less powerful GPU will result in low frame rates and reduced graphical settings.
- Operating System: Forza Horizon 3 requires Windows 10 64-bit or later.
- Storage: You’ll need at least 55GB of free storage space to install the game.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. What happens if I try to run Forza Horizon 3 with 4GB of RAM?
You’ll likely experience severe stuttering, very low frame rates, long loading times, and frequent crashes, rendering the game virtually unplayable.
2. Is there a way to bypass the RAM requirement?
While there might be unofficial methods or modifications claiming to bypass the RAM requirement, they are highly unlikely to work effectively and could potentially damage your system or violate the game’s terms of service.
3. Will lowering the graphics settings help me play with 4GB of RAM?
Lowering graphics settings will reduce the load on your GPU, but it won’t significantly alleviate the RAM bottleneck. The game still needs to load a certain amount of data into memory, regardless of the graphics settings.
4. Can I use ReadyBoost to increase my RAM?
ReadyBoost can utilize a USB drive to act as a cache, but it is not a substitute for actual RAM. The performance gains from ReadyBoost are minimal, especially compared to the impact of upgrading your RAM. It won’t make Forza Horizon 3 playable on 4GB RAM.
5. How much RAM do I really need for Forza Horizon 3?
The recommended amount of RAM for Forza Horizon 3 is 12GB to 16GB for a smoother and more enjoyable experience, especially at higher resolutions and graphics settings.
6. Will upgrading my other components (CPU, GPU) help if I only have 4GB of RAM?
While upgrading your CPU or GPU will improve overall performance, it won’t solve the fundamental issue of insufficient RAM. Your system will still be bottlenecked by the lack of memory.

12. Will upgrading to an SSD improve performance if I have limited RAM?
While an SSD will significantly improve loading times and general system responsiveness, it won’t solve the RAM bottleneck. An SSD helps with the virtual memory swap, but is still far slower than having sufficient RAM.
